A two-phase sampling design for the density of nesting birds. In the first phase a sample was selected from 2130 plots. A rapid search method was used to obtain an approximate count of the number of nests in these plots. Then a sample of plots was selected from this first sample, and the number of nests was counted in these plots using an intensive method.
shorebirds
A data frame 201 observations and two variables:
number of birds counted using a rapid search method
number of nests counted using an intensive method
That data are from Lohr (2010), reconstructed from summary statistics reported by Bart and Earnst (2002).
Bart, J. & Earnst, S. (2002). Double-sampling to estimate density and population trends in birds. The Auk, 119, 36–45.
Lohr, S. L. (2010). Sampling: Design and analysis (2nd edition). Boston: Brooks/Cole.
